アプリ版:「スタンプのみでお礼する」機能のリリースについて

独学でPHPをしていて、データの管理にMySQLを使用しようと思います。
とりあえずMySQLをインストールしてみたのですが、まず何から覚えていけばいいのかわかりません。
どこか参考になるようなサイトなどはないでしょうか?
それらしいワードで検索してみましたが、よさそうなサイトが見つからなかったのでここで聞いてみようと思いました。
どなたかお暇な時にでもご回答お願いします。

A 回答 (2件)

PHPとMySQLのつなぎの部分は確かにありますが、基本的には別物として考えた方がよいかとおもいます。



PHPについては、すでにこれまで勉強されているようですから、いったんおいておくとして。

MySQL(別に他のDBでもかまいませんが)については、MySQLの入門書を1冊購入されてみてはいかがでしょうか。
・ユーザーと権限管理
・データベースの作成
・テーブルの作成
・INSERT
・SELECT
・UPDATE
・DELETE
あたりがとりあえずわかれば、いろいろなことができるようになるとおもいます。

参考書などでは、上記の順番にはなっていないことが多いです。
しかし、独学でやる場合、どうしても学習用のDBやテーブル、データも自分で作成することになるために、上記のような順番になってしまうかとおもいます。

・ユーザーと権限管理
とりあえず、ユーザーを作って、そのユーザーにデータベース作ったりする権限を与えられればよいかとおもいます。
公開するときなどは、権限についてある程度は知らないと適切な権限を与えられないかもしれませんが、最初としては、とりあえずユーザー作って次項以降を出来るようにできればよいかと。

・データベースの作成
SQLを学ぶにはとりあえずデータベースがないとお話になりませんので、データベースを作れればここもとりあえずは良いかとおもいます。
文字コード関係なんかは知らないと問題が後でおこるかもしれません。

・テーブルの作成
こちらもとりあえずの勉強に必要になります。
データ型も考慮してとりあえず作ってみればよいかなと。

・INSERT
テーブルにデータがないとSELECTなど他のができないので、まずはINSERT文で、データをつっこんでみましょう。

・SELECT
INSERTでつっこんだデータをいろいろな条件などでSELECTしてとってきましょう。

・UPDATE
INSERTでつっこんだデータを更新してみる。

・DELETE
INSERTでつっこんだデータを削除してみる。

と、いうあたりが参考書のまるうつしでもできれば、それぞれに関連することをいろいろと詳しく見ていけばよいかなとおもいます。
    • good
    • 0
この回答へのお礼

なるほど、細かく有難う御座いました。
本を購入してみて勉強してみたいと思います。

お礼日時:2006/11/28 13:32

http://phpspot.net/php/

こちらなどは如何でしょうか。
    • good
    • 0
この回答へのお礼

有難う御座います。
大変勉強になりました。

お礼日時:2006/11/28 13:28

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!